1. Overview

The Emerson 5X00790G01 is a high-reliability relay output discrete module dedicated for Emerson Ovation DCS systems, specially designed for interlock protection, equipment start-stop control, audible-visual alarm and valve switch control in thermal power, hydropower, oil & gas and chemical industries. Adopting passive dry-contact relay output architecture, it realizes complete electrical isolation between DCS weak-current control signals and on-site strong-current equipment, serving as the core hardware unit for DCS sequence control and safety interlock loops.


With independent channel isolation, strong anti-interference performance and high contact reliability, the module is fully compatible with full-series Ovation DCS platforms. It supports hot-swap, online configuration and full-range self-diagnosis, and can directly drive on-site contactors, solenoid valves, alarm devices and small actuators. It is widely applied in new DCS construction, legacy system discrete I/O expansion and old module upgrading, ensuring stable and safe operation of continuous industrial processes.

4. Operating Principle

After power-on, the Emerson 5X00790G01 completes hardware initialization, 64-pin backplane bus handshake, relay loop self-test and communication verification, and enters standby status after passing inspection. The module real-timely receives discrete logic commands from the DCS main controller, and precisely controls the pull-in and breakage of each channel relay contact through internal drive circuits. It outputs passive dry-contact switch signals to drive on-site contactors, solenoid valves, alarm devices and actuators to complete start-stop, switch and interlock actions.


Adopting strong/weak current isolation architecture, the module completely separates DCS weak-current control signals from on-site strong-current load loops, fundamentally avoiding system hardware damage and logic disorder caused by high-voltage intrusion. During full-time operation, it continuously monitors relay contact status, load loop conditions and bus communication quality. Once contact abnormality, short circuit, open circuit or communication failure is detected, it immediately triggers single-channel fault locking and alarm to isolate faulty channels and ensure overall system logic stability.


Meanwhile, parameter configuration, output mode switching, fault calibration and status reading can be completed via Mini USB interface and upper configuration software, meeting the intelligent visual operation and maintenance requirements of DCS systems and ensuring long-term accurate and reliable operation of key interlock, start-stop and alarm loops.
